Report: FCA, PSA May Collaborate on EV Platform

Fiat Chrysler Automobiles NV and FCA Group may develop a shared chassis for electric cars and could announce formal talks in June, sources tell Bloomberg News.

The goal would be to slash development costs by pooling design and engineering resources.

PSA tells Bloomberg only that no “deep” negotiations are under way for such a partnership. The report comes a week after The Wall Street Journal reported that FCA rejected an overture from PSA early this year to merge the two companies.
